Today is Gandhi Jayanti—a day that marks the birth of Mahatma Gandhi, whose words of truth and nonviolence echo through history. Mohandas Karamchand Gandhi was a well-known lawyer, anti-colonial nationalist and political ethicist. He is celebrated for his use of nonviolent resistance to spearhead India"s successful struggle for independence from British rule. This day is globally recognised as the International Day of Non-Violence by the United Nations. Gandhi Jayanti is marked by prayer services and tributes throughout the country, with special observances at Raj Ghat in New Delhi, the site of his cremation.
